The Port Authority is considering lifting a ban on bicycles on a popular waterfront promenade. The ban, implemented two years ago, prohibits cycling on "Sa Passillara Daniela Zedda" from Molo Ichnusa to Liceo Alberti, forcing cyclists onto a dangerous road. The current president is open to reviewing the ordinance, pending technical assessments and consideration of international best practices for safety and preservation.
